Output 69a70024689f0ecb3ab3c35cfc751fb9a3c3e33a928126890bac8a41ef5c85c6:8

value
2918690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b1e7a9050276758bdfeb9a76ef06c3b317bfe5f OP_EQUAL
address
3BTQjmgtZaxGsk6XcrpS1wuUnWdtitP5qQ
transaction
69a70024689f0ecb3ab3c35cfc751fb9a3c3e33a928126890bac8a41ef5c85c6
spent
true